Vice President JD Vance met with Qatar's Prime Minister at the White House to discuss ongoing negotiations regarding Iran amid regional tensions.

Qatar Diplomatic Meeting: Vance held White House talks with Qatari Premier Sheikh Mohammed bin Abdulrahman Al Thani as the U.S. awaits responses to peace plan proposals involving Iran.

Iowa Political Visit: Vance made a high-profile trip to Iowa that included rallies and public appearances, drawing attention to potential 2028 presidential ambitions.

2028 Presidential Speculation: Political observers and prediction markets are increasingly positioning Vance as the frontrunner for the Republican presidential nomination in 2028.

Medicaid Fraud Investigation: The Vice President called for a federal probe into possible Medicaid fraud cases in Columbus, Ohio.

Productivity Policy Concerns: Internal administration tensions are reportedly affecting the Trump-Vance economic agenda's implementation.

Left vs Right: Left-leaning outlets like The New York Times and CNN are framing Vance's Iowa trip and rising political profile through the lens of early presidential maneuvering, with some skepticism about the authenticity of his events. Right-leaning coverage is not prominently represented in today's headlines, though centrist sources like the Wall Street Journal focus on policy implementation challenges within the administration.
